What is the Meaning of She Got the Best of Me?

This poignant ballad encapsulates the raw emotions of a man who has given his all in love, only to be left heartbroken. The protagonist reflects on his youthful naivety and the profound impact of an intense relationship that ultimately ended in heartbreak. The lyrics suggest that the woman 'got the best of him', indicating she took away a significant part of who he was or what he had to offer. However, through his pain, he finds solace and a renewed sense of purpose in music. His guitar becomes a symbolic representation of his heart - all that's left after the breakup. As he travels from town to town performing, he carries her memory with him, sharing his residual emotions with his audience because she 'got the best of him'.
